Railways: Railcards

House of Lords written question – answered on 13 December 2010.

Photo of Lord Ashcroft Lord Ashcroft Conservative

To ask Her Majesty's Government, further to the Written Answer by Earl Attlee on 16 November (WA 199), whether they regard the Association of Train Operating Companies senior railcard as a marketing strategy rather than a concession.

Photo of Earl Attlee Earl Attlee Lords Spokesperson (Department for Transport), Lord in Waiting (HM Household) (Whip)

The Senior Railcard is a concession because it allows holders to obtain discounted fares. However, it also generates revenue for the rail industry.
